For extra flavor, try adding a pinch of smoked paprika to the spice mixture. If you don't have an air fryer, you can roast the cauliflower and chickpeas in a preheated oven at 400°F (200°C) for about 20-25 minutes, or until tender and slightly browned. Adjust the amount of Sriracha in the crema to suit your spice preference. A dash of honey can also balance the heat. Feel free to add other toppings like diced avocado, pickled onions, or a sprinkle of crumbled cotija cheese. Make sure don't overcrowd the air fryer for best results.
